Trend 1: Artificial Intelligence (AI) in Education

Artificial Intelligence has already made significant strides in various industries, and education is no exception. AI-powered tools and platforms are revolutionizing the way students learn and teachers teach. Adaptive learning systems can analyze a student’s performance and provide personalized recommendations, ensuring that each student receives tailored instruction. AI chatbots are also becoming increasingly popular, providing students with instant support and feedback. As AI continues to advance, we can expect even more innovative applications in education.

Trend 2: Virtual and Augmented Reality (VR/AR) in Education

Virtual and Augmented Reality technologies are transforming the way students experience learning. By immersing students in virtual environments, VR and AR can enhance understanding and retention of complex concepts. For example, medical students can practice surgeries in a virtual operating room, and history students can explore ancient civilizations through immersive simulations. As the cost of VR/AR devices continues to decrease, we can expect to see more widespread adoption in classrooms around the world.

Trend 3: Gamification in Education

Gamification is the integration of game elements and mechanics into educational activities. By introducing elements such as points, badges, and leaderboards, educators can make learning more engaging and enjoyable. Gamification taps into students’ natural inclination for competition and rewards, motivating them to actively participate and learn. It also promotes collaboration and problem-solving skills. With the rise of online learning platforms and mobile apps, gamification is becoming increasingly prevalent in education.

Trend 4: Personalized Learning Platforms

Personalized learning platforms leverage technology to deliver tailored instruction to individual students. These platforms use data analytics and algorithms to assess students’ strengths, weaknesses, and learning styles, allowing educators to create personalized learning paths. By adapting the content and pace of instruction to each student, personalized learning platforms can improve learning outcomes and student engagement. As technology continues to advance, personalized learning platforms will become more sophisticated and accessible.

Trend 5: Blockchain Technology in Education

Blockchain technology, known primarily for its association with cryptocurrencies, has the potential to revolutionize education. Blockchain provides a secure and transparent way to store and verify educational credentials. This technology can eliminate issues of credential fraud and streamline the verification process for employers and educational institutions. Blockchain can also enable the creation of decentralized learning platforms, where students have more control over their educational records and can earn credentials from a variety of sources.

Predicting the Next Big Thing in Edtech for 2024

As we look towards the future, it’s exciting to speculate about the next big thing in edtech for 2024. While it’s impossible to predict with certainty, there are some emerging trends that show great potential.

One trend to watch is the integration of Artificial Intelligence and Virtual Reality. By combining these technologies, educators can create highly immersive and intelligent learning experiences. Imagine a virtual classroom where AI-powered avatars guide students through interactive lessons and provide real-time feedback. This hybrid approach has the potential to revolutionize education by making learning more engaging, personalized, and effective.

Another trend on the horizon is the use of Extended Reality (XR), which encompasses Virtual Reality, Augmented Reality, and Mixed Reality. XR technologies have the potential to transform education by creating seamless transitions between virtual and physical learning environments. Imagine students wearing XR headsets as they explore historical landmarks in augmented reality, and then seamlessly transitioning to a virtual laboratory to conduct experiments. XR has the power to make learning more immersive and interactive, bridging the gap between the physical and digital worlds.

Lastly, the integration of Artificial Intelligence and Blockchain technology holds great promise for the future of education. AI-powered blockchain platforms could enable personalized learning experiences while securely storing and verifying educational credentials. This combination could disrupt traditional educational systems by empowering students with greater control over their learning journeys and credentials.
